In this setting, 10-year DFI and DSS were 89.7% vs 52.8% and 96.4% vs 85.4 %, respectively. (Fig.1, C-D) Exploring results with respect to the prognostic index and type of surgery, there were significative differences only in BCS group, where 10-year DFI and DSS were 89.9% in score <3 vs 51.9 % in score ≥3 and 97.1% vs 89.9 %; in mastectomy group there was a not significant benefit in patients with score <3. We also analyzed locoregional failure: 10-year DFI was 95.3% in the group with score <3 and 79.1% in the group with score ≥3; this difference was statistically significant only in the BCS group. The same analysis was conducted considering the prognostic index and type of RT treatment. In patients receiving hypofractionated RT without boost, the score did not appear to be of prognostic value for locoregional recurrence, but conversely it did in patients submitted to hypofractionated or conventional RT with boost addition: 10-year DFI for locoregional failure resulted 95.8% in score <3 group and 82.8% in score ≥3 group. (Fig.1, E-F)

Conclusion The prognostic role of the investigated index was confirmed. A score ≥ 3 identifies a group of patients with a higher risk of recurrence particularly when BCS and RT with boost dose to tumor bed was performed. This prognostic index is a valid, economical and reliable tool to predict outcome in breast cancer patients.
